Travel Score in 40206, Louisville, Kentucky

The Travel Score for the Prostate Cancer Score in 40206, Louisville, Kentucky is 80 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.

88.61 percent of residents in 40206 to travel to work in 30 minutes or less.

When looking at the three closest hospitals, the average distance to a hospital is 2.04 miles. The closest hospital with an emergency room is Louisville Va Medical Center with a distance of 1.00 miles from the area.

**Public Transit: Navigating the TARC System**

The Transit Authority of River City (TARC) provides public transportation options within Louisville. For residents of 40206, several bus routes offer potential access to healthcare facilities. The TARC system, however, presents both opportunities and challenges for patients.

Route #4, which travels along Brownsboro Road, offers a convenient option for reaching healthcare facilities along that corridor. The route #23, which runs on Bardstown Road, can be used to connect to other routes that go downtown. Route #19, which travels along Frankfort Avenue, can also be used to connect to downtown routes.

However, the frequency of these routes, particularly during off-peak hours, can be a limiting factor. Patients may face extended wait times, which can be particularly challenging for those undergoing treatment or experiencing fatigue. ADA-accessible features, including ramps and designated seating, are available on all TARC buses, ensuring accessibility for individuals with mobility limitations.

The TARC system, while offering an affordable transportation option, may not always be the most efficient or convenient for patients with complex medical needs. Careful planning and consideration of travel times are essential.

**Medical Transport: Specialized Support**

For patients with significant mobility limitations or those requiring specialized medical assistance, medical transport services are available. These services offer transportation in vehicles equipped to accommodate wheelchairs, stretchers, and other medical equipment.

Several medical transport companies operate in the Louisville area, providing a range of services from basic transportation to advanced medical support during transit. These services are particularly beneficial for patients undergoing chemotherapy, radiation therapy, or other treatments that may affect their ability to drive or use public transit.

The cost of medical transport services can be substantial, but it is often covered by insurance for medically necessary transportation. Patients should investigate their insurance coverage and explore available options to ensure they have access to the appropriate level of support.
